It’s amazing what you can achieve on a snowy winter afternoon, with a total video expenditure of 29.95 Swedish Kronor (about 3 €) for a vial of red food coloring, when you have two clueless band members trying their hand at method-acting, and a good friend but totally amateur filmmaker like Edvin Aftonfalk (Century, ex-Morbus Chron, ex-Toronto) behind the camera and in charge of the editing.

We’re stoked to present the video for the song “The Haunter”, arguably the crown jewel of filth in the treasure trove of disgust that constitutes the album “The Eternal Hunger”, released February 27th on Dying Victims Productions.

Not only is the song a descent into the maddening, darkened abyss of eternal horror and Eldridge nightmares, it also features guest musical appearances from two Death Metal heavy-hitters; namely Nicke Andersson (Death Breath, ex-Entombed yadayada, you already know who he is) on a blazing guitar solo, and none other than Scott Carlson (Death Breath, Repulsion, yadayada you DEFINITELY know who he is) on the spoken intro.
